What was the curse of the Sanderson sisters?

But before they are hanged in the town square, Winifred casts a curse that will resurrect the sisters during a full moon on All Hallows' Eve if a virgin lights the Black Flame Candle in their cottage. Binx devotes his life to guarding the cottage to ensure that no one can bring the witches back to life.

What did the Sanderson sisters turn Thackery into?

As shown in the film, the Sanderson sisters turned 17th-century kid Thackery Binx into a cat after he insulted Winifred Sanderson. "NCIS" star Sean Murray played the human version of Binx, and actor Jason Marsden voiced the character, both in his human and feline forms.

Why did Winifred turn to stone?

Max drinks the potion that witch Winnie intended for Dani, so Winnie tries to suck Max's life force instead. Max manages to knock Winnie off her broom and onto the ground. Since Winnie is standing on hallow ground, she turns to stone.

What is the true story behind the Hocus Pocus?

CNN reported that the Sanderson sisters are fictional characters. There were not three sisters named Winifred, Sarah and Mary who were executed for practicing witchcraft in Salem, Massachusetts. However, even though they might be fictional, CNN said that there were really three sisters who were accused of witchcraft.

What crimes did the Sanderson sisters commit?

The Sanderson Sisters were executed in 1693 after taking the life force of a young girl and turning her brother into a black cat (though the people of Salem believed they had killed him, too), and they continued their evil plans in 1993 by attempting to lure the children of Salem to them so they could take their life ...

Are the Sanderson sisters really gone?

The movie ends there with the Sanderson sisters gone for good. However, the post-credits scene shows a black cat stumbling upon a box in the magic shop labeled "BF #2 Candle," implying there's another Black Flame Candle, a special item that can be used to resurrect the witches again.

Do Max and Allison get married in Hocus Pocus?

In the novel Hocus Pocus and the All-New Sequel, which is set 25 years after the events of the first film, Max and Allison are revealed to have married and had a daughter named Poppy.
